- Escobar introduces bill to block federal seizure of Mt. Cristo Rey
Congresswoman Veronica Escobar has introduced a bill to prevent the federal government from using eminent domain to acquire land at Mount Cristo Rey, a historic religious site in El Paso and southern New Mexico established in 1939.
- Escobar voices concerns, demands answers about La Tuna closure
U.S. Congresswoman Veronica Escobar has expressed concerns regarding the closure of La Tuna Federal Correctional Institution and is seeking clarification from the Federal Bureau of Prisons. The BOP announced the closure of several facilities, including La Tuna.
- Escobar: Planned Socorro detention facility will be ICE campus with fewer detainees than originally estimated
U.S. Rep. Veronica Escobar stated that a planned immigration detention center in Socorro, Texas, will have fewer detainees than initially estimated. Escobar made the remarks after meeting with acting ICE Director David Venturella in El Paso.
